Anna McGunagle passed peacefully on July 12, 2022 surrounded by her family. She was preceded in death by her husband Evans ‘Mac’ McGunagle, her son Evans McGunagle, her parents and her siblings. Anna is survived by her children Kevin McGunagle, Mary McGunagle, Annie (Rick) Pearson, Laura Virgo, Joseph McGunagle, Brian McGunagle, Robert (Beth) McGunagle; her grandchildren Morrin, Paddy, Chris (Erica), Nate, Brandy, Casey (Shannon), Kimbra (Mario), Jeff, Cameron and Ian; her great grandchildren Elyse, Lily, Zac, Seth, Cody, Ronan, Ryker; and many nieces and nephews. All of whom she loved very much. In addition to raising 8 children, Anna was an active member of the church. She was the chairman for the church festivals for many years. She was the President of the Altar Society. She also dedicated her time to organizations such as The March of Dimes and the American Cancer Association. Anna was a great salesman. She sold jewelry for Sarah Coventry and rose in position to a Regional Manager. Anna also was a gifted artist. She taught art classes for many years and remained friends with the students she taught. Anna’s message in life was to do the right thing. May God welcome her into his heavenly gates and bless her eternally.
